how does the use of the camera obscura differ from contemporary photography?

Answers

While the camera obscura laid the foundation for the concept of image projection and formed the basis for the development of photography, it lacked the ability to capture and preserve permanent images. Contemporary photography, on the other hand, has advanced significantly through technological innovations and chemical processes, enabling the capture, reproduction, and long-term preservation of images.

The use of the camera obscura, which was an early precursor to contemporary photography, differs in several key aspects:

1. Image Capture: In the camera obscura, an optical device consisting of a darkened room or box with a small hole or lens, light from the external scene enters through the aperture and projects an inverted image onto a surface inside. This image can be traced or observed, but it cannot be permanently captured or recorded.

2. Image Permanence: The camera obscura produces a temporary projection of the scene and does not allow for the permanent fixation or preservation of the image. Once the light source is removed or the aperture is closed, the projected image disappears.

3. Chemical Process: Contemporary photography involves capturing and preserving images through chemical processes. With the advent of photographic techniques and materials, such as light-sensitive film or digital sensors, images can be captured, processed, and stored for long-term preservation.

4. Reproducibility: Unlike the camera obscura, contemporary photography enables the reproduction of images. Photographs can be duplicated, printed, and shared with others, allowing for wider distribution and accessibility.

5. Technological Advancements: Contemporary photography benefits from advanced camera technologies, such as autofocus, exposure control, image stabilization, and various shooting modes. Additionally, digital photography allows for instant image review, manipulation, and editing possibilities, which were not available with the camera obscura.

A motorcycle has crashed and the rider is injured. You have stopped to help, and an ambulance is on the way;
You should keep the injured rider cool by removing their motorcycle jacket.

Answers

Your action when you stop to help the motorcycle that has crashed is that B. You must not attempt to remove the helmet of the motorcycle rider.

What should you do when helping an accident ?

If someone has been in a car accident, trying to take off their helmet on your own could endanger them and make their injuries worse, especially if they have suffered spinal injuries.

Only if the wounded rider cannot breathe and the full-faced helmet is blocking the airway can it be removed. The chin strap should be left undone while the helmet is worn in all other situations. Keep a close eye on the casualty's respiration, and be prepared to evacuate them if their breathing or airway are compromised.

Maria is 8 years old and is learning to use numbers in school. Most likely she
is in the stage of development,
A. formal operations
B. sensorimotor
C. concrete operational
D. preoperational

Answers

Answer:

The correct answer is C. concrete operational

Explanation:

The stage of concrete operations is a period of development proposed by the Swiss psychologist Jean Piaget in his Theory of Cognitive Development. This stage begins more or less at age 7 and ends at 11, being the third in theory, coming after the pre-operational stage and before the formal operations stage. During this stage, children acquire a better capacity to perform operations related to the mass, the number, length, and weight of objects. They are also able to better order objects, in addition to being able to establish categories and organize them,that is, they organize their ideas, developing better rational, logical, and operational thinking.

This person was a fierce fighter and right-hand man to Robert E. Lee. He fought at the Battle of Bull Run and Chancellorsville.

Answers

Thomas Jonathan "Stonewall" Jackson

- Lee regarded Jackson as his "right arm."

- Jackson earned his nickname in the First Battle of Bull Run

- Jackson was fatally shot by one of his own men (who mistaken him as the enemy) - at the Battle of Chancellorsville - and had his arm amputated.

- Lee sent a letter to Jackson, writing, “Could I have directed events, I would have chosen for the good of the country to be disabled in your stead."
